11.10 | DNF | | | Paris - Tours Elite (1.HC) | 231 | | | more |
08.10 | 58 | | | Paris-Bourges (1.1) | 186.2 | | | more |
04.10 | 76 | | | Tour de Vendée (1.1) | 201.1 | | | more |
25.09 | 1 | | | World Championships MU - Road Race (WC) | 162 | 75 | 100 | more |
20.09 | 111 | | | Grand Prix d'Isbergues - Pas de Calais (1.1) | 204 | | | more |
16.09 | 24 | | | Grand Prix de Wallonie (1.1) | 198.2 | | | more |
13.09 | 16 | | | Tour du Doubs - Conseil Général (1.1) | 177 | 5 | | more |
05.09 | 96 | | | Brussels Cycling Classic (1.HC) | 200.8 | | | more |
25.08 » 28.08 | | | | Tour du Poitou Charentes (2.1) | | | | more |
| 26 | | | Youth classification | | | | more |
| 85 | | | General classification | | | | more |
28.08 | 92 | | | Stage 5 - Gourge › Poitiers | 197.8 | | | more |
27.08 | 59 | 95 | | Stage 4 (ITT) - Monts sur Guesnes › Loudun | 23.2 | | | more |
27.08 | 97 | 95 | | Stage 3 - Monts sur Guesnes › Loudun | 98.6 | | | more |
26.08 | 103 | 95 | | Stage 2 - Blanzac-Porcheresse › La Creche | 194.7 | | | more |
25.08 | 103 | 102 | | Stage 1 - Rochefort › Barbezieux | 187 | | | more |
23.08 | DNF | | | Grote Prijs Jef Scherens - Rondom Leuven (1.1) | 183.3 | | | more |
21.08 | 68 | | | Arnhem-Veenendaal Classic (1.1) | 199.7 | | | more |
11.08 » 15.08 | | | | Tour de l'Ain (2.1) | | | | more |
| 9 | | | Youth classification | | | | more |
| 32 | | | General classification | | | | more |
15.08 | 35 | | | Stage 4 - Nantua › Lelex-Mont Jura | 141 | | | more |
14.08 | 34 | 33 | | Stage 3 - Lagnieu › Bellignat | 144.2 | | | more |
13.08 | 27 | 23 | | Stage 2 - Feillens › Pont-de-Vaux | 158.1 | | | more |
12.08 | 24 | 23 | | Stage 1 - La Plaine Tonique à Montrevel-en-Bresse › Sain-Vulbas | 153 | | | more |
11.08 | 24 | 24 | | Prologue - Bourg-en-Bresse › Bourg-en-Bresse | 3.8 | | | more |
04.08 » 08.08 | | | | Vuelta a Burgos (2.HC) | | | | more |
| 4 | | | Youth classification | | | | more |
| 22 | | | General classification | | 4 | | more |
08.08 | 32 | | | Stage 5 - Comunera de Revenga › Lagunas de Neila | 170 | | | more |
07.08 | 24 | 21 | | Stage 4 - Belorado › Pineda de la Sierra | 161 | | | more |
06.08 | 35 | 25 | | Stage 3 - Castrojeriz › Villadiego | 165 | | | more |
05.08 | 7 | 41 | | Stage 2 (TTT) - Burgos › Burgos | 13.14 | | 1 | more |
04.08 | 53 | 53 | | Stage 1 - Santo Domingo de Silos › Romana de Clunia | 149 | | | more |
02.08 | DNF | | | La Poly Normande (1.1) | 157 | | | more |
22.07 | 34 | | | Grand Prix Cerami (1.1) | 211 | | | more |
28.06 | 36 | | | National Championships France - Road Race (NC) | 247.4 | | | more |
21.06 | 10 | | | European Games - Road Race (JR) | 215.8 | 36 | 3 | more |
11.06 » 14.06 | | | | Ronde de l'Oise (2.2) | | | | more |
| 8 | | | Youth classification | | | | more |
| 26 | | | General classification | | | | more |
14.06 | 32 | | | Stage 4 - Tricot › Liancourt | 179 | | | more |
13.06 | 42 | 31 | | Stage 3 - Point-Sainte-Maxence › Point-Sainte-Maxence | 222.7 | | | more |
12.06 | 38 | 29 | | Stage 2 - Auneuil › Le Plessis-Belleville | 178.4 | | | more |
11.06 | 16 | 21 | | Stage 1 - Venette › Montataire | 131.2 | | | more |
03.06 » 07.06 | | | | Škoda-Tour de Luxembourg (2.HC) | | | | more |
| 3 | | | Youth classification | | | | more |
| 25 | | | Mountains classification | | | | more |
| 14 | | | General classification | | 24 | 4 | more |
07.06 | 22 | | | Stage 4 - Mersch › Luxembourg | 156 | | | more |
06.06 | 36 | 17 | | Stage 3 - Eschweiler › Diekirch | 161.3 | | | more |
05.06 | 19 | 20 | | Stage 2 - Ell › Walferdange | 186.3 | | | more |
04.06 | 33 | 38 | | Stage 1 - Luxembourg › Küntzig | 212.6 | | | more |
03.06 | 37 | 37 | | Prologue - Luxembourg › Luxembourg | 2.67 | | | more |
31.05 | 18 | | | Boucles de l'Aulne - Châteaulin (1.1) | 168 | 3 | | more |
15.05 » 17.05 | | | | Tour de Picardie (2.1) | | | | more |
| 84 | | | General classification | | | | more |
17.05 | 83 | | | Stage 3 - Athies › Mers-les-Bains | 189.9 | | | more |
16.05 | 103 | 96 | | Stage 2 - Villers-Saint-Paul › Fleurines | 168.1 | | | more |
15.05 | 45 | 47 | | Stage 1 - Moy-de-l'Aisne › Tergnier | 161.5 | | | more |
26.04 » 03.05 | | | | Presidential Cycling Tour of Turkey (2.HC) | | | | more |
| 69 | | | General classification | | | | more |
03.05 | 112 | | | Stage 8 - Istanbul › Istanbul | 121 | | | more |
02.05 | 80 | 71 | | Stage 7 - Selçuk › Izmir | 165 | | | more |
01.05 | 112 | 79 | | Stage 6 - Denizli › Selçuk (Meryem Ana) | 184 | | | more |
30.04 | 106 | 73 | | Stage 5 - Mugla › Pamukkale | 160 | | | more |
29.04 | 119 | 93 | | Stage 4 - Fethiye › Marmaris | 132 | | | more |
28.04 | 80 | 84 | | Stage 3 - Kemer › Elmali | 163 | | | more |
27.04 | 107 | 98 | | Stage 2 - Alanya › Antalya | 182 | | | more |
26.04 | 81 | 81 | | Stage 1 - Alanya › Alanya | 145 | | | more |
19.04 | 9 | | | Tro-Bro Léon (1.1) | 204.4 | 16 | 7 | more |
16.04 | 20 | | | GP de Denain Porte du Hainaut (1.1) | 198.2 | 1 | | more |
12.04 | DNF | | | Paris - Roubaix (1.UWT) | 253.5 | | | more |
08.04 | 154 | | | Scheldeprijs (1.HC) | 200 | | | more |
05.04 | 4 | | | Paris-Camembert (1.1) | 202 | 32 | 24 | more |
23.03 » 29.03 | | | | Volta Ciclista a Catalunya (2.UWT) | | | | more |
26.03 | DNF | | | Stage 4 - Tona › La Molina | 188.4 | | | more |
25.03 | 133 | 116 | | Stage 3 - Girona › Girona | 156.6 | | | more |
24.03 | 94 | 118 | | Stage 2 - Mataró › Olot | 191.8 | | | more |
23.03 | 130 | 130 | | Stage 1 - Calella › Calella | 185.2 | | | more |
15.03 | 31 | | | Paris-Troyes (1.2) | 174.8 | | | more |
04.03 | 57 | | | Le Samyn (1.1) | 201 | | | more |
01.03 | DNF | | | La Drôme Classic (1.1) | 201 | | | more |
28.02 | DNF | | | Classic Sud Ardèche - Souvenir Francis Delpech (1.1) | 198 | | | more |
19.02 | 62 | | | Trofeo Laigueglia (1.HC) | 191.8 | | | more |
01.02 | 53 | | | Grand Prix Cycliste la Marseillaise (1.1) | 139.7 | | | more |